Native to Florida, florida thatch palm is a slow-growing palm best propagated through division, a method suiting its clumping growth habit. Carefully separating the offshoots from the parent plant promotes successful establishment. This palm flourishes with proper soil drainage and ample space to accommodate root development. Ensuring minimal root disturbance during division is key, as florida thatch palm thrives when its delicate root system is maintained intact and stress-free.
